Gammon India shareholders approve all resolutions at 104th AGM

Gammon India has successfully concluded its 104th Annual General Meeting (AGM), with shareholders approving all resolutions put forth during the session. This procedural milestone indicates that the company's internal governance and strategic plans are moving forward without significant shareholder dissent.
For investors, this outcome is generally viewed as a positive signal, as it clears the path for the company to execute its business strategies and capital allocation plans. The unanimous approval suggests that the board's proposals align with the interests of the majority of the shareholders.
